How to fill out closed base communities budget:

01
Start by gathering all financial information related to the closed base community. This includes income sources, such as membership fees or rental income, as well as expenses like maintenance costs or salaries.
02
Create a detailed budget spreadsheet or use budgeting software to organize and track the community's finances. Divide the budget into different categories like utilities, repairs, events, and reserves.
03
Estimate the income for the upcoming year based on historical data or projections. Be realistic and conservative when making these estimates.
04
List all anticipated expenses for the year, taking into account regular costs as well as any unexpected or one-time expenses that may arise. Prioritize essential expenses and allocate sufficient funds for them before considering discretionary spending.
05
Consider setting aside funds for reserves or emergency expenses. This helps the community handle unexpected repairs or situations without putting a strain on the budget.
06
Consult with the community members or board of directors to review and finalize the budget. Make sure to communicate transparently and seek input from all relevant stakeholders.
07
Monitor and update the budget regularly throughout the year. Compare actual income and expenses with the budgeted amounts to identify any discrepancies or areas for improvement.
